Which Towns are Recognized as the Top Baseball Towns in the U.S.?
The top towns recognized for their passion and history in baseball include:
- Boston, Massachusetts: Known for its deep-rooted baseball culture, Boston is home to the Boston Red Sox and the iconic Fenway Park, which is the oldest ballpark in Major League Baseball. The city’s rich history in the sport, coupled with a fiercely loyal fan base, makes it a quintessential baseball town.
- Chicago, Illinois: With two Major League teams, the Chicago Cubs and the Chicago White Sox, this city boasts a vibrant baseball scene. Wrigley Field, home of the Cubs, is one of the most famous stadiums in the country, and the city’s passionate rivalry adds to its baseball lore.
- New York City, New York: The home of the New York Yankees and the New York Mets, New York City is a powerhouse in the baseball world. The Yankees are one of the most successful franchises in sports history, and the city’s diverse fan base contributes to an electric atmosphere during games.
- St. Louis, Missouri: Renowned for its enthusiastic support of the St. Louis Cardinals, this town has a rich baseball tradition that spans over a century. The Cardinals consistently rank among the best in attendance, reflecting the community’s deep connection to the team and the sport.
- San Francisco, California: Home to the San Francisco Giants, this city has a storied baseball history highlighted by several World Series championships. Oracle Park, with its stunning views and modern amenities, enhances the experience for fans, making it a top destination for baseball lovers.
What Town Has the Most Historic Baseball Venues and Legacy?
The town often recognized for having the most historic baseball venues and legacy is Cooperstown, New York.
- National Baseball Hall of Fame and Museum: This iconic museum is dedicated to preserving the history of baseball and honoring the legends of the game. It features a vast collection of artifacts, exhibits, and an extensive library that showcases the rich heritage of baseball, making it a pilgrimage site for fans and historians alike.
- Abner Doubleday Field: Considered the birthplace of baseball, this field is named after Abner Doubleday, who was falsely credited with inventing the game. The field hosts various events, including youth tournaments and summer games, and serves as a central hub for the community and visitors, highlighting the town’s deep connection to America’s pastime.
- Historic Baseball Venues: Beyond the Hall of Fame and Doubleday Field, Cooperstown has several other historic venues that host local games and events. These sites celebrate the town’s baseball heritage and contribute to the vibrant atmosphere, making it a living museum of baseball culture.
- Annual Events: Cooperstown hosts numerous baseball-related events throughout the year, including the Hall of Fame Induction Ceremony which draws fans from around the world. These events not only celebrate baseball history but also foster a sense of community and tradition, further cementing Cooperstown’s reputation as the best baseball town.
